How can we make sure that Hibernate doesn't update the entity changes to DB or how to keep the entity detached ?
Hibernate
Ans. If it's only a read only transaction, we can wrap the get / load call in read only transaction.
If we want it to be application wide, we an set the flush mode accordingly or else we can evict the entity object to remove them from session.
